Natural Gas as an Actuator Medium
The S6A can also be operated with natural gas as an actuator
medium. When operating the positioner with natural gas, you
must follow and adhere to the following safety notes:
1. Only the “EEx ia” version of the positioner and optional
modules with the “EEx ia” type of protection may be operated
with natural gas. Positioners with other types of protection,
i.e. flameproof enclosures for zones 1 and 2 are not permitted.
2. Do not operate the positioner with natural gas in closed spaces.
3. Natural gas is continuously blown off in the servo-drive
depending on the model. Special care must therefore be taken
during maintenance activities near the positioner. Always
ensure that the immediate surroundings of the positioner are
adequately ventilated.
4. The mechanical limit switch module may not be used when
operating the positioner with natural gas.
5. Depressurize the devices operated with natural gas adequately
during maintenance activities. Open the cover in an explosion-
free atmosphere and depressurize the device for at least two
minutes.
Normally you operate the positioner with compressed air. Natural
gas has been approved as an actuator medium for intrinsically
safe positioners with the “EEx ia” type of protection. Only use
natural gas which is clean, dry and free from additives.
The positioner releases the used natural gas through the exhaust
air outlet E (see Figure 2). The exhaust air outlet E is equipped
with an attenuator. As an alternative to this standard configuration,
the exhaust air outlet can be replaced with a G¼ screwed fitting.
You have to dismantle the attenuator for this purpose. Natural gas
escapes parallel to the exhaust air outlet E, from the enclosure
vent at the bottom side of the device, and from the control air
outlet near the pneumatic connections. This escaping natural gas
cannot be collected and carried off. When using natural gas as an
actuator medium refer to Figure 5
for maximum bleed off values.

Optional Accessories
1. Pressure Gauges – used to measure and indicate supply and
actuating pressures
2. Filter – used to clean the supply medium
3. Non Contacting/external Position Detection System – used
for harsh environments
4. SIMAtIC PDM operation Software – used for online
diagnostics of the S6A
